There is no balance, only harmony with Matt Bonelli

  • Summary

  • In this episode of the I Love Coaching podcast, Adam Roach interviews Matt Bonelli, co-founder of Life at 10 10ths. Matt shares his journey from the corporate world to real estate and eventually to coaching. He discusses the importance of having a coach, the concept of harmony in life versus balance, and how to build a real business that allows for freedom and flexibility. The conversation emphasizes the value of investing in oneself and the transformative power of coaching.
